Very High LeverageExtremely elevated debt-to-equity (~11.2x) leaves limited balance-sheet flexibility and increases refinancing and interest-rate vulnerability. High leverage constrains capital allocation, raises default risk in a downturn, and materially weakens the firm's shock-absorption capacity over the medium term.
Return To Net LossA FY2026 net loss despite healthy operating margins signals significant below-the-line pressure (financing, depreciation or other charges). Persistent net losses erode equity, limit retained earnings for deleveraging, and reduce the company's ability to self-fund strategic investments over time.
Cash Flow Coverage Below 1xFree cash flow is positive but coverage under 1x implies operational cash alone may not fully meet all obligations reliably. This creates ongoing dependence on external funding or favorable operating conditions to service debt and invest, raising structural liquidity risk if markets or demand weaken.
